WPS JS查找替换技巧:提升文档编辑效率 点击使用AI助手 了解更多

发布于 2024-10-23 wps_admin 159 编辑

WPS JS查找替换功能的使用方法

WPS Office是一款功能强大的办公软件,它不仅提供了丰富的文档编辑功能,还支持使用JavaScript(JS)进行自动化操作。本文将详细介绍如何在WPS中使用JS进行查找替换操作,以提高办公效率。

什么是WPS JS查找替换?

WPS JS查找替换是指利用JavaScript脚本语言,在WPS文档中自动查找特定内容并将其替换为指定的新内容。这一功能特别适用于需要批量处理文档的场景,如格式统一、内容更新等。

如何使用WPS JS查找替换?

步骤一:打开WPS文档

首先,打开您需要进行查找替换操作的WPS文档。

步骤二:启用开发者工具

在WPS中,点击“工具”菜单,选择“宏” -> “Visual Basic 编辑器”(或使用快捷键Alt + F11)打开VBA编辑器。虽然我们主要使用JS,但WPS的宏功能通常通过VBA编辑器来访问。

步骤三:切换到JavaScript编辑器

在VBA编辑器中,通常会有一个“项目”窗口,右键点击“VBAProject (您的文档名)”选择“插入” -> “模块”,然后右键点击新插入的模块,选择“查看代码”。在打开的代码窗口中,选择“工具” -> “引用”,勾选“Microsoft Script Control 1.0”以启用JavaScript支持。

步骤四:编写JS查找替换脚本

在代码窗口中,您可以编写如下JavaScript代码来实现查找替换功能:

function replaceText(findText, replaceText, isCaseSensitive) {
    var doc = Application.ActiveDocument; // 获取当前活动文档
    var range = doc.Content; // 获取文档内容范围

    // 使用正则表达式进行查找替换
    var regExp = new RegExp(findText, isCaseSensitive ? "g" : "gi");
    range.Text = range.Text.replace(regExp, replaceText);
}

// 使用示例
replaceText("旧内容", "新内容", false); // 不区分大小写

步骤五:运行脚本

编写完脚本后,您可以直接在VBA编辑器中运行它,或者将脚本保存为宏,之后通过宏运行按钮来执行。

注意事项

  • 在使用JavaScript进行查找替换时,请确保您已经保存了文档的副本,以防止不可逆的更改导致数据丢失。
  • 如果需要频繁使用查找替换功能,建议将常用脚本保存为宏,方便重复使用。
  • 在编写正则表达式时,注意其语法与VBA中的正则表达式略有不同,需要符合JavaScript的规范。

结语

通过上述步骤,您可以利用WPS JS查找替换功能快速高效地处理文档中的内容。这不仅能够节省大量手动编辑的时间,还能减少因重复劳动而产生的错误。随着对WPS JS功能的进一步熟悉,您将能够实现更多复杂的自动化任务,从而大幅提升工作效率。

AI办公助手:WPS灵犀

如果本文未能解决您的问题,或者您在办公领域有更多疑问,我们推荐您尝试 WPS灵犀 —— 一款强大的人工智能办公助手。

WPS灵犀 具备AI搜索、读文档、快速创作、生成PPT、长文写作、网页摘要、截图问答、上传文件等功能快来体验吧

WPS JS查找替换技巧:提升文档编辑效率
上一篇: WPS从入门到熟练的快速指南
下一篇: 快速拆分Excel工作簿:将多个工作表轻松转换为单独文件
相关文章